Transaction 64ba3408078c0efd2fa5f0f7ac7b814241dca8d5368ec7cb5aa68a0c84b336de

1 Input
2 Outputs
  • 64ba3408078c0efd2fa5f0f7ac7b814241dca8d5368ec7cb5aa68a0c84b336de:0
  • value  64239197
    address  1DFQTuwtxchHWKT4aTUjqnUzgoMYapCGg6
  • 64ba3408078c0efd2fa5f0f7ac7b814241dca8d5368ec7cb5aa68a0c84b336de:1
  • value  3986949
    address  1FMxWF674vZ2redyNadN9PWvvbSXnruGDJ